Now young riders can experience a higher level of performance and tackle technical off-road trails with more confidence and control. Built on a lightweight ALUXX aluminum frame with 120mm of Maestro rear suspension technology, complete with the latest trunnion mount—just like its big brother Trance—this little ripper is perfect for young riders between 145 and 165cm tall. It features a lower stand-over height and high-volume 2.3-inch tires (and clearance for up to 2.8-inch tires). It comes with a 120mm suspension fork and performance components, making it a truly unique trail bike to elevate the experience for any young trail rider.

Key Performance Factors

Lightweight frame

ALUXX-grade aluminum frame provides a lightweight, purpose-built chassis for young trail riders.

Proven suspension platform

120mm of Maestro rear suspension travel offers a high-performance off-road ride quality that stands out from other youth trail bikes on the market.

Kid-friendly features

Youth-specific performance components help young riders improve their off-road skills.
